Robin Kanatzar

iOS accessibility engineer, speaker, and writer

EducationiOSvisionOS
The work

What we are celebrating, specifically.

  • Widely shared talks and writing on 'Testing for Accessibility', giving developers a concrete method for verifying VoiceOver and beyond.
  • Practical guides to accessibility testing across iOS, Android, and Apple Vision Pro.
  • An active accessibility-community organizer, running a Slack group and newsletter for mobile a11y practitioners.

Independent

Accessibility engineer & educator · current

Teaches accessibility testing for iOS and visionOS via talks and writing

Why

Why we celebrate them.

For making accessibility testing something a developer can actually do on Monday morning - concrete, checklisted, and never guilt-tripped.
